Hadrian. AD 117-138. Æ Sestertius (32.5mm, 22.65 g, 6h). Rome mint. Struck circa AD 128-132. Laureate bust right, slight drapery / Hilaritas standing left, holding palm frond set on ground and cornucopia; on left, a small boy, standing right, laying hands on palm frond; on right, a small girl, standing left reaching upward. RIC 970; Banti 442. Dark brown patina with tan highlights, some light cleaning scratches. Near VF.
